****God's Wonderful Promises

           From today's Gospel reading from Luke 12, Jesus said to his disciples, "I tell you, everyone who acknowledges me before others the Son of Man will acknowledge before the angels of God. But whoever denies me before others will be denied before the angels of God." Jesus said it definitively and now we know exactly how to get ourselves accepted by God.
        Also in today's reading, Jesus said to the disciples, "When they take you before synagogues and before rulers and authorities, do not worry about how or what your defense will be or about what you are to say. For the Holy Spirit will teach you at that moment what you should say." This is a huge promise! The bottom line is that we don't need to worry about anything under any circumstances. It's easy not to believe in him, as we still think that we know better! My point is that if you dismiss the Lords promises outright, you'll never find out if his promises are good or not. Again, faith works wonders. If you are not childlike in believing in the Lord, you'll have difficulty entering his kingdom.
